June 28, 20223 yr About 50 years ago my older brother was stationed at Alert for 2 years during his employment with the Department of Transport. Had some interesting stories to tell. It is almost a desert there in terms of precipitation. Temperatures in July can occasionally get up to 70 degrees F, but it never rained in the entire time he was there - only snow. During winter they had ropes between the buildings to hang onto when walking from one building to another during the winter whiteouts. The runway is just dirt and pilots tried to touch down in different spots to avoid creating ever deepening ruts in the surface. The C130s flew into there quite often.
